Nobama foreclosures

September 16, 2014 by Chan

My biggest disappointment with President Obama is his complete abandon of the American homeowner, during and after the foreclosure crisis. He forced banks to setup readjustment hotlines that simply had busy signals. No single person was tried and convicted of the proven (literally) rubberstamping of tens of thousands of fraudulent notices of default that put tens of thousands of Americans out of their homes, with no legal recourse. There wasn’t a single predatory lender that had to face the music.

And while the DOJ was able to monetarily penalize Bank of America for billions of dollars, NOT ONE RED CENT GOES TO THE VICTIMS, not one bank executive will serve a day in jail.

To put it in perspective, the outlaw Occupy movement has saved more homes from illegal foreclosures than the US government. Outlaw because the same government was arresting Occupy members for their efforts.
